ALBANY, N.Y. â Albany County Executive Daniel McCoy confirmed an additional COVID-19-related death during his Wednesday morning press briefing.
AÂ woman in her 80s was the latest coronavirus victim. The county death toll is 322 since pandemic tracking started last March.
Albany County saw 69 new positive cases Wednesday. Encompassed within the new cases were 50 who did not have a present clear infection source, 13 who had close contact with other positive cases, and six who are healthcare workers or residents of congregate settings.

The county has 1,246 active cases and 2,400 people under mandatory quarantine. Conversely, 183 cases have been cleared for recovery and release.
ALBANY, N.Y. — Albany County Executive Daniel McCoy announced a new mobile vaccination vehicle being brought online in the coming weeks to bring COVID-19 vaccines to residents’ doorsteps.
Phase 1B in New York's COVID-19 vaccination distribution plan is set to begin this week. This includes people age 75 and up. The county’s vaccine roll-out could soon be rolling into your neighborhood.
